I am tired of waiting for G's write up so I thought I would post a few pics

Waiting to board the ferry

Image

First stop in Europe, Brugge


Image

First overnight stop in Epinal, France


Image

One of many stops at service ares, crunching miles!


Image

One of the many amazing views in Switzerland


Image

Secong night in Switzerland at the Hotel Vezia in Lugano. Bikers hotel!


Image

Garage under the bedroom with access to your room from the garage at the Hotel Vezia


Image

Lake Como

Image

Lake Garda


Image

more Lake Garda


Image

Parked at Lake Garda this is when we decided to forget our final destination, Venice. It was 26c so pizza and a beer overlooking the lake. We deserved it after 900 miles!!!!

Image

more Lake Garda


Image

more Lake Garda


Image

Yet another service area apologies cannot remeber where.


Image


A coffee stop in Ottenbrau, beautiful village/town.

I will leave the rest to G. our last two overnights were in Bad Tolz and Saarbrucken, desperate for accommodation we ended up in a red light district but the hotel was ok. Bonus a garage for the scoots!!! And we dis have a great Thai evening meal!!! :D
